The Baloch Yakjehti Committee Released a media statement quoting that “The family of Zareef Baloch has now reached D-Baloch Cross and is marching towards Shaheed Fida Chowk, where they will continue their protest. The people of Kech are strongly urged to join the demonstration at Fida Chowk immediately and resist this sheer barbarity.
Zareef Baloch was subjected to horrific torture, with his tongue cut out while he was still alive. This barbaric act appears to be a deliberate attempt to silence and suppress Baloch voices while concealing decades-long atrocities against the Baloch people.
In response, the people of Tump and the local trade community are observing a complete shutter-down strike to condemn the brutal killing of Zareef Baloch and the inhumane treatment of his family. While the past offers little hope for justice in cases of extrajudicial killings and systemic violence against the Baloch people, resistance remains the only means of survival and defiance.
Simultaneously, the family of Akhter Sha, a victim of enforced disappearance, has blocked the Karachi-Quetta Highway at Kalat. Despite previous protests and sit-ins, their demands for the safe return of their loved one have been ignored. Akhter Sha remains in illegal detention by Pakistani forces, highlighting the state’s continued disregard for human rights and justice.
